- amy (9/5): Pleasant stay in historic inn in a beautiful small town - I did not anticipate being put in a back building and not the main hotel. However, our room was extremely spacious and was nice.
Even if it’s cold, take the very short walk to the tiny state park next-door. There’s access to the spring waters there and even a stone tub which George Washington used. There is a filtered water bottle filler in a small pavilion. The button to push is behind some posts sticking out of the ground. Of the restaurant choices, we were put in an overly lit unattractive room. The more attractive restaurant was not open for some reason.
We normally stay somewhere where breakfast is included. This town just had very few options. We did not get to see the gym but normally I am a gym user.
